要旨

In Japanese, a limited set of words may undergo final vowel alternation, also called apophony, when they are the first element of a compound word. Although research about apophonic compounds has been prolific in Japanese historical linguistics, only a few studies have looked into the status of apophony in modern Japanese. The present study gathered a corpus of 2604 apophonic toponyms and 983 unique toponyms from the Japan Post Holdings zipcodes database. An apophony dampening effect of 1-mora first elements and a decrease of apophony with the second element’s length were found as in previous studies on common apophonic compounds (Labrune & Irwin 2020). However, contrary to common compounds, a possible relationship between apophony and rendaku was observed: compounds with rendaku had a lower apophony rate. The dialectal variation was also looked at, with Chūgoku and Shikoku having the lowest apophony while Kyūshū had the highest. No clear pattern for individual first elements were found but some specific compounds showed a pattern: this is similar to what was reported on rendaku in toponyms (Van Bokhorst 2018; Takemura et al. 2019).
